Prime Minister Modi’s Announcement of National Creator’s Award Sparks Social Media Buzz

National Desk, 25th February: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s recent revelation of the National Creator’s Award during his Mann Ki Baat address has set off waves of excitement across the Indian social media sphere.

This pioneering initiative seeks to honor and celebrate the talents and abilities of India’s burgeoning community of online influencers, representing a significant stride towards acknowledging their contributions and potential.

The Ministry of Electronics & IT (MeitY) has announced that the new award aims to spotlight the diverse talent shaping India’s trajectory and championing positive societal change and digital innovation. Prime Minister Narendra Modi has consistently championed the transformative potential of the creator economy, according to a ministry statement. In alignment with this vision, MyGov India has launched the National Creator’s Award to applaud digital trailblazers and content creators for their significant contributions to India’s digital landscape.

The award ceremony will spotlight outstanding creativity and innovation across a broad spectrum of categories, encompassing storytelling, social change advocacy, environmental sustainability, education, gaming, and more. The ‘Disruptor of the Year’ award will commend a creator who has challenged conventions, effecting substantial change or innovation within their field.

The ‘Celebrity Creator of the Year’ category aims to honor high-profile influencers who have utilized their platform to foster positive change and set new benchmarks for impactful online content.

The Indian government is poised to roll out the ‘National Creator’s Awards’ to recognize digital creators who have made noteworthy contributions to the online realm. The awards will span various categories, including the ‘International Creator Award’ and the ‘Tech Creator Award’.

The former will acknowledge international creators who have bolstered India’s cultural influence on a global scale, while the latter will honor individuals who demystify technology and offer insights into the latest technological advancements.

The selection process will entail a nomination phase, scrutiny of submissions, and a combination of public voting and expert evaluation. Winners will be chosen based on jury assessments and public input.
